The Taconic and Green Regional School District is seeking a Behaviorist (School-Wide) to join our team at Manchester Elementary Middle School for the 2025/2026 school year! As a licensed educator working with students in Grades K-8, the Behaviorist (School-Wide) provides leadership and support in promoting positive behavior and student engagement across general education settings. This position focuses on developing and sustaining proactive, data-informed behavioral practices using a Multi-Tiered System of Supports (MTSS) and Positive Behavioral Interventions and Supports (PBIS) framework. The Behaviorist (School-Wide) works closely with school teams, administration, students and families to build capacity around preventative behavior practices and tiered interventions for students with behavioral challenges not tied to a disability.
The Behaviorist (School-Wide) will possess a comprehensive understanding of MTSS, PBIS, behavior modification and trauma-informed practices. The ideal candidate will demonstrate exceptional skill in data analysis, staff collaboration, and implementation of proactive strategies that enhance school climate. Applicants are expected to know current instructional research and evidence-based instructional practices. Strong candidates will demonstrate a student-centered approach, exemplary oral and written communication skills, strong relationship building skills with students, and a commitment to working collaboratively with all colleagues.
